About this trial
The purpose of the study is to establish the safety and efficacy of zanubrutinib in combination with rituximab for people with untreated B-cell lymphomas (marginal zone lymphoma and follicular lymphomas).
Eligibility criteria
Qualifiers
Cohort A: Previously untreated MZL. Prior therapy with H. Pylori antibiotic therapy or hepatitis C antiviral therapy are allowed on Cohort A.
Cohort B: Previously untreated FL
Nodal MZL requiring systemic therapy
Splenic MZL requiring systemic therapy
Disqualifiers
Prior therapy for lymphoma including chemotherapy or immunotherapy. Participant may have received corticosteroids but should be off them 5 days prior to study entry.
Prior exposure to a BTK inhibitor.
Known prior significant hypersensitivity to rituximab (not including infusion reactions).
Prior history of malignancies unless the patient has been disease free for ≥ 2 years. Exceptions include basal cell carcinoma or squamous cell carcinoma of the skin; carcinoma in situ of cervix; carcinoma in situ of breast, localized prostate cancer, or superficial bladder cancer that has undergone curative therapy.
